Plantain Latkes with Lime Crema
5 from 44 votes

Plantain Latkes with Lime Crema

Plantain Latkes with Lime Crema are crispy, golden fritters made from grated green-yellow plantains and onions, mixed with eggs, cassava flour, and baking powder. Fried until crisp around the edges, they deliver a texture contrast between crunchy exterior and tender interior. The tangy lime crema made from sour cream and fresh lime zest and juice adds a bright, creamy complement that balances the latkes' mild sweetness.

Servings: 24 latkes
Calories: 115 kcal
Course: Breakfast, Appetizer, Brunch
Cuisine: South American, Fusion, Israeli, Colombian, Eastern European

Ingredients

  • 2 egg
  • 4-5 plantains peeled, green-yellow
  • 1 onion peeled, large
  • 4 tablespoons cassava flour or matza meal
  • 1½ teaspoons baking powder
  • 1 ½ teaspoon salt
  • ½ teaspoon black pepper
  • ½ cup coconut oil melted, or vegetable oil
Lime crema:
  • 1 cup sour cream
  • 1 lime zest and juice of

Instructions

    Cup of Yum
  1. Grate the 6 plantains and the onion in a food processor, or on the largest holes in a grater.
  2. Strain the liquid in a large strainer, and pat with paper towels until fully dried.
  3. In a medium bowl, whisk all the eggs together. Add the grated plantain mixture and onions. Stir with a spatula until fully combined.
  4. Add flour (or matza meal), baking powder, salt, and pepper.
  5. Heat about 1 inch of oil in a large pan set to medium heat. Drop about 1 tablespoon of mixture onto the pan to form each plantain latke. Use a spatula to gently press the latke down on the skillet. Fry latkes in oil on one side until they start to crisp around the edges, about 2-3 minutes. Turn over to the other side, and cook for an additional 2 minutes until they are golden brown and crispy on both sides. Transfer onto a paper-towel lined plate until all plantain latkes have been fried.
Make Lime Crema:
  1. In a small bowl, mix together sour cream and the zest and juice of 1 lime, my favorite Latin flavors!
  2. Serve plantain latkes with Lime Crema, Colombian aji or pico de gallo.
